Hi, I'm Travis Corpening, and here we are
at Carolina Beach Recreation Center, and I'm
going to try to teach you how to do a turn
around fade-away jump shot. Now, first of
all what you want to do is, one of the most
effective ways you can use this shot is, by
being along the plane, the back plane of the
backboard, so you're down low. Now, what you
want to do is, you want to turn your back
to the basket until you're defensive now.
As you do that, you want to pivot, pivot to
either your right, or pivot to your left,
either way, once you pivot, you want to use
your body and take off, so that you're fading
away from the defensive man, so they cannot
block your shot. As you do this, you spot
the basket, and you release, just like a regular
shot. But you want to try your best not to-
it's a fade-away, so you're going to be leaning
away from the basket a little bit, but you
want to try and straighten your body as much
as possible, and get more of a lift, rather
than a lean. And there you have it, completing
a turn around fade-away jump shot.
